Sorry, was answering the other poster.
There is an answer, but I won't spoil it for you.
I will tell you though that the 5 seasons occur over two years.
Walt's 50th birthday occurs during the pilot episode.
His 51st birthday occurs 4 episodes into Season 5.
His 52nd birthday is at the end of the final season, Season 5.

True but the Walt-Jesse relationship has been so tumultuous. How many times have they fallen out only for them to patch up (admittedly driven by Walt's lies)?
This time, everything is out in the open. Jesse knows about Brock and Jane - the two secrets. Remember that Walt has on occasion risked his own life to save Jesse. Its often forgotten that Walt had no reason to run down those two drug dealers - he only did it to save Jesse.
So its complicated. There's a psychopathic element in the way Walt deals with Jesse but there's also a genuine, almost fatherly care. With Walt clearly hell bent on destroying the Nazis, and Jesse held like a captive dog by the Nazis, there is obvious potential for Walt-Jesse to take another turn in their relationship before the series is out.
